Ned Deily n...@acm.org added the comment:
This appears to be another variant of the IDLE, OS X 10.6, 64-bit,
Apple-supplied Tk 8.5 problems. As a workaround, you can re-install 2.7rc1
using the 32-bit-only installer; IDLE there does not exhibit these problems.
